Zivid C++ API  2.4.2+1a2e8cfb-1
Defining the Future of 3D Machine Vision
Classes | Functions
Zivid::CaptureAssistant Namespace Reference

Classes

class  SuggestSettingsParameters
 Used to specify a constraint on the total capture time for the settings suggested by the Capture Assistant, and optionally specify the ambient light frequency. The capture time constraint assumes a computer meeting Zivid's recommended minimum compute power. More...
 

Functions

ZIVID_CORE_EXPORT Settings suggestSettings (Camera &camera, const SuggestSettingsParameters &suggestSettingsParameters)
 Finds suggested settings for the current scene based on the SuggestSettingsParameters. More...
 

Function Documentation

◆ suggestSettings()

ZIVID_CORE_EXPORT Settings Zivid::CaptureAssistant::suggestSettings ( Camera camera,
const SuggestSettingsParameters suggestSettingsParameters 
)

Finds suggested settings for the current scene based on the SuggestSettingsParameters.

The suggested settings returned from this function should be passed into Camera::capture to perform the actual capture.

Parameters
cameraReference to camera instance.
suggestSettingsParametersProvides parameters (e.g., max capture time constraint) to the suggestSettings algorithm.
Returns
Settings. Capture with Camera::capture.